This medication is an antihistamine that treats symptoms such as itching, runny nose, watery eyes, and sneezing from "hay fever" and other allergies. It is also used to … WebAfter oral administration, the onset of action of loratadine occurs within 1 to 3 hours, with peak effects in 8 to 12 hours and a duration of action greater than 24 hours. … nyc approved coop lenders refinance

WebLoratadine, sold under the brand name Claritin among others, is a medication used to treat allergies. This includes allergic rhinitis (hay fever) and hives.
